    This place was a recommendation from a local bouncer in the Deep Ellum area. Their service style is casual and pretty straightforward (open self seating). I went with Fried Catfish and fries while my bf had the Red Beans & Rice with blackened catfish on top. The fish was fried hard but was pretty slimy on the inside and lacked flavor. I wasn't a fan of their rémoulade due to the tartness and liquid texture. On the other hand, the blackened catfish was delicious and cooked perfectly. The red beans and rice were okay-- it seemed like the dish could've been cooked longer. The sausage in the dish was good though. We also shared a small cup of gumbo which was my favorite! Perfectly seasoned and served hot! The service started off great but our server disappeared towards the end when the restaurant got busier. It wasn't a bad experience just nothing special for the price!
